Market Growth Projections
The Global Automotive Intelligent Seats Market Industry is on a trajectory of substantial growth, with projections indicating a market size of 17.8 USD Billion in 2024 and an anticipated increase to 41.6 USD Billion by 2035. This growth is underpinned by a compound annual growth rate of 8.02% from 2025 to 2035. The increasing integration of intelligent features in automotive seating, driven by consumer demand for comfort and safety, is a primary factor contributing to this expansion. As manufacturers continue to innovate and enhance their offerings, the market is likely to witness a dynamic evolution, reflecting broader trends in the automotive sector.

Increasing Focus on Vehicle Weight Reduction
The Global Automotive Intelligent Seats Market Industry is witnessing a growing emphasis on weight reduction in vehicle design. Lightweight materials, such as carbon fiber and advanced composites, are increasingly utilized in the production of intelligent seats. This trend aligns with the automotive industry's broader goals of improving fuel efficiency and reducing emissions. By incorporating these materials, manufacturers can create seats that are not only intelligent but also lighter, contributing to overall vehicle performance. As the industry evolves, the integration of lightweight intelligent seating solutions is likely to become a standard practice, further driving market growth.

Technological Advancements in Automotive Seating
Technological advancements play a pivotal role in shaping the Global Automotive Intelligent Seats Market Industry. Innovations such as smart sensors, which monitor driver posture and fatigue levels, are increasingly integrated into intelligent seating systems. These technologies not only enhance comfort but also contribute to overall vehicle safety. For instance, seats that adjust automatically based on the driver's physical characteristics are gaining traction. The market is projected to grow significantly, reaching 41.6 USD Billion by 2035, driven by these advancements. As automotive manufacturers continue to invest in research and development, the potential for further innovations in intelligent seating appears promising.
